The robot was designed by Sketch Up 2017 Pro on an actual side scale of 1:1.
then I print it out using a laser cut machine on an acrylic board of 3mm thickness.
Actually, that wasn't easy to maximizing the DOF using four servo motors only, and at the same time, I had to maintain the human form for the robot.
I was keen to design the gripper consistent with the rest of the design and to be as humane as possible.
and It consists of Three groups of parts Thumb, palm, and fingers connected together using 5mm plastic spacers as shown.
Tip1:using plastic spacers are very effective to reduce the weight and thus increasing the torque of the motor.
